The “Celebrating Life” gala event, jointly organised by The Daily Star and Standard Chartered Bank Ltd, was held amid the natural beauty of DC Hill in Chittagong city yesterday. Braving the cold, hundreds of people came to witness the programme and were left enthralled by the evening's cultural extravaganza. The highlight of the evening was Rabindranath Tagore's dance drama “Mayar Khela,” which was performed by the dance artistes of Sadhona, a cultural troupe of Dhaka, under the direction of Lubna Marium. The gala event was organised as part of the “Celebrating Life 2012” programme of The Daily Star and Standard Chartered Bank. Welcoming the audience, Dr Salehuddin Ahmed, managing editor of The Daily Star, said the daily plans to conduct different socio-cultural programmes in Chittagong to reach out to its people. Rashidul Huda, director of Standard Chartered Bank, said success comes not only through business activities, but cultural activities also play a vital role behind it. Abul Momen, resident editor of the daily Prothom Alo, said Rabindranath Tagore played a significant role in creating a modern civic lifestyle in the sub-continent through his writings, songs, lyrics, and dramas. Sadhona's artistes also performed group dance performances to the songs "Ore aay aay” and “Shono surya er samne danrale,” which were composed on the award-winning lyrics of the “Celebrating Life 2012” talent hunt. Appreciating the event, cultural activists and spectators at the programme said they were enthralled by the unique staging of the Tagore's dance drama in an open auditorium under the sky. “Celebrating Life” is a platform inviting young and gifted filmmakers, lyricists and photographers from across the country to express their creativity and talent.
